作為一個勤勞的corder,在大年三十的前一天還留守在公司的最前線。百無聊賴中看到一套關於js的測試題,測試過后發現有些題還是有很大的意義,至少能夠讓我門對js基礎有所重視。本人將每道題的考察點總結了 ...
原文:http: asenbozhilov.com articles quiz.html 這些題目都源自ECMA 規范.Good luck 譯者注:作者是根據ES 出的題,但我沒發現和ES 有不同表現的地方.暫時不給出答案解釋.請到http: ecma international.org ecma . 找答案 Function.prototype.toString.call name: F , ...
2012-10-04 12:53 11 3240 推薦指數:
作為一個勤勞的corder,在大年三十的前一天還留守在公司的最前線。百無聊賴中看到一套關於js的測試題,測試過后發現有些題還是有很大的意義,至少能夠讓我門對js基礎有所重視。本人將每道題的考察點總結了 ...
原文:http://www.2ality.com/2012/01/object-plus-object.html 最近,Gary Bernhardt在一個簡短的演講視頻“Wat”中指出了一個有趣的JavaScript怪癖:在把對象和數組混合相加時,會得到一些你意想不到的結果.本篇 ...
原文:http://www.2ality.com/2012/02/nan-infinity.html 本文要講的是兩個特殊值,NaN和Infinity,返回這兩個值的操作通常都應該返回正常的數字. 1.NaN 在JavaScript中,NaN代表了“not a number”.主要 ...
原文:http://www.2ality.com/2012/01/typeof-use-cases.html JavaScript中的typeof其實非常復雜,它可以用來做很多事情,但同時也有很多怪異的表現.本文列舉出了它的多個用法,而且還指出了存在的問題以及解決辦法. 閱讀本文的前提 ...
原文:http://www.2ality.com/2012/10/proto.html 本文講一下特殊屬性__proto__,通過該屬性可以獲取或設置一個對象的原型.想要理解這篇文章,你必須已經熟悉了JavaScript的原型繼承 [1]. 1.特殊屬性__proto__ ...
原文:http://www.nczonline.net/blog/2012/10/16/does-javascript-need-classes/ 譯者注:在我長達一年的工作生涯中,我遇到過有人把構造函數稱做類,還有人把對象字面量稱做類.這比把火狐擴展叫成插件都令我*疼.下面 ...
原文地址:JavaScript Promise API 在 JavaScript 中,同步的代碼更容易書寫和 debug,但是有時候出於性能考慮,我們會寫一些異步的代碼(代替同步代碼)。思考這樣一個場景,同時觸發幾個異步請求,當所有請求到位時我們需要觸發一個回調,怎么做?Promise 讓一切變 ...
原文: http://www.2ality.com/2012/12/arrays.html 本文要解釋一下Javascript中的數組是如何工作的,你將會知道,它們比你想的更像普通對象. 1.概述 在Javascript中,對象是一個從字符串到值的映射.數組 ...